Singapore legislation

Regulation 17

of Criminal Procedure Code (Reformative Training) Regulations 2018

Regulation 17

Transitional provisions

Subregulation 1

If the period of the supervision of a person under regulation 4 of the revoked Regulations does not end before 31 October 2018 —

(a)

the person is, on and after that date, to be treated as subject to a supervision order;

(b)

the period of supervision continues to run as if regulation 12 had been in force when the period of supervision started; and

(c)

any requirement specified in a notice given to the person before that date under regulation 4 of the revoked Regulations continues to apply on and after that date, as if it is a requirement specified in a supervision order under regulation 12.

Subregulation 2

On and after 31 October 2018 —

(a)

a person recalled under regulation 5(1) of the revoked Regulations is to be treated as recalled under regulation 13(1)(a); and

(b)

an order under regulation 5(1) of the revoked Regulations is to be treated as a recall order issued by the Committee under regulation 13(1)(a).

Subregulation 3

If the period during which a direction made under regulation 7(1) of the revoked Regulations is to have effect does not end before 31 October 2018 —

(a)

the direction is, on and after that date, to be treated as a direction made under regulation 15(1);

(b)

the period continues to run as if regulation 15(1) had been in force when the period started; and

(c)

any conditions and restrictions imposed before that date under regulation 7(2) of the revoked Regulations continue to apply, on and after that date, as if they are conditions and restrictions imposed under regulation 15(2).

Subregulation 4

If leave is granted before 31 October 2018 under regulation 7(4) of the revoked Regulations to a detainee, and the period of the leave does not end before that date —

(a)

the leave is, on and after that date, to be treated as leave granted under regulation 15(5);

(b)

the period continues to run as if regulation 15(5) had been in force when the period started; and

(c)

any conditions and restrictions imposed before that date under regulation 7(4) of the revoked Regulations continue to apply, on and after that date, as if they are conditions and restrictions imposed under regulation 15(5).

Subregulation 5

A person who, immediately before 31 October 2018, is deemed under regulation 5(2) or 7(7) of the revoked Regulations to be unlawfully at large is, on and after that date, to be treated as unlawfully at large under regulation 13(10) or 15(9), as the case may be.
